I sent my 6Plus to do battery replacement. They said that my battery is fine even though I have around 1400 charge cycle. And if the batter doesn't last whole day, it is likely to be bloated. So, they went ahead and take a look and then came back to confirm that it is bloated. Bloated battery they cannot replace the battery and so, they want to send to Apple for a 1-1 phone replacement for RM$239 (forgot exact amount). They passed the phone back for me to think if I want to do a 1-1 exchange. My phone was fine.. and I worry if I exchanged to a refurb one there will be NEW problems in the future. Sometimes, I feel these guys are just lazy! They rather not spend 3 hours to fix and suggest a replacement !

Personally I trust Apple's refurbish units. Apple have very strict policy even with repairs. That is why their phones are expensive. It is much easier for them to change to a refurbished units and then take their time to refurbish yours and use it for next client. This will make sure they take their time to fix the phones properly. Fixing a phone is not as simple as you think. They have tons of phones to repair everyday. It doesn't help when clients are in a hurry to take back their phone.

For the risk of having my phone reset and losing my screen protector and so on, I would rather change the battery myself. It is cheaper anyway. Best for those who can DIY themselves.
